Where a company is buying back its ordinary shares, the holding period rule in section 160APHO of the ITAA 1936 requires a shareholder to have held their shares on which a dividend has been paid for at least 45 days 'at risk' within a certain period. It is a once and for all test.

WitrynaThe holding period rule requires shares to be held ‘at risk’ for a continuous period of more than 45 days during the qualification period. The qualification period begins the … WitrynaThe 45 day holding period rule does not apply where an investors total franking credits is below $5,000 for a financial year. Preference Shares. Preference shares have a holding period rule of 90 days at risk (not including purchase date or sale date) to receive the benefits of franking credits.
